Weight Gain After Kidney Transplant Linked to Graft Failure Risk

Weight Gain After Kidney Transplant Linked to Graft Failure Risk

The clinical impact of weight gain on kidney transplant outcomes was assessed via systematic review and meta-analysis. The study found that while post-transplant weight gain did not significantly affect all-cause mortality, cardiovascular events, or acute rejection, it was significantly associated with an increased risk of graft failure. These findings suggest that weight gain may not affect all transplant outcomes, but it should be monitored due to its potential negative effect on graft survival.
